How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cimarron?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Cimarron Studio Apartments | $1,864 | $1,260 | $3,483 |
Cimarron 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,456 | $795 | $10,000+ |
Cimarron 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,512 | $1,395 | $10,000+ |
Cimarron 3 Bedroom Apartments | $8,644 | $2,105 | $10,000+ |
Cimarron 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,195 | $4,195 | $4,195 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cimarron
How much are Studio apartments in Cimarron?
There are currently 6 Studio Apartments in Cimarron with rent ranges from $1,260 to $3,483 with an average price of $1,864.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Cimarron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Cimarron ranges from $795 to $34,770 with an average monthly rent of $3,456.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Cimarron c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Cimarron range from $1,395 to $15,750.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,512.
